About 1-(3-amino-1-methyliminobut-2-en-2-yl)-8-[6-(3-hydroxypropoxy)-3-pyridinyl]-3-methylimidazo[4,5-c]quinolin-2-one

1-(3-amino-1-methyliminobut-2-en-2-yl)-8-[6-(3-hydroxypropoxy)-3-pyridinyl]-3-methylimidazo[4,5-c]quinolin-2-one (PubChem CID 147167393) has the molecular formula C24H26N6O3 and a molecular weight of 446.51 g/mol. Its IUPAC name is 1-(3-amino-1-methyliminobut-2-en-2-yl)-8-[6-(3-hydroxypropoxy)-3-pyridinyl]-3-methylimidazo[4,5-c]quinolin-2-one.
